Transaction ed94b26135cc610f2dbfef6fc5872ed4363cce6cf517a132eb349a4fbe1dfba1
1 Input
1 Output
-
ed94b26135cc610f2dbfef6fc5872ed4363cce6cf517a132eb349a4fbe1dfba1:0
- value
- 187938
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d1a5dcc28525f773371966c1f435c8a6752df0ca OP_EQUAL
- address
- 3LoXqxHLKvq3WpvgETBEcjTgBGzytVWZ7K